Shurong Ban is a scholar working on Organic Chemistry, Molecular Biology and Pharmacology. According to data from OpenAlex, Shurong Ban has authored 49 papers receiving a total of 432 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 32 papers in Organic Chemistry, 17 papers in Molecular Biology and 5 papers in Pharmacology. Recurrent topics in Shurong Ban’s work include Asymmetric Synthesis and Catalysis (12 papers), Synthesis and Catalytic Reactions (8 papers) and Chemical Synthesis and Reactions (5 papers). Shurong Ban is often cited by papers focused on Asymmetric Synthesis and Catalysis (12 papers), Synthesis and Catalytic Reactions (8 papers) and Chemical Synthesis and Reactions (5 papers). Shurong Ban collaborates with scholars based in China, United States and South Korea. Shurong Ban's co-authors include Qingshan Li, Zhen Xi, Cong‐Wei Niu, Zhihong Yu, Li Tang, Guang‐Fu Yang, Zhiping Zhang, Han Liu, Taigang Liang and Qingshan Li and has published in prestigious journals such as Nature Communications, Chemical Communications and The Journal of Organic Chemistry.
